Sweetphi.com is a destination for easy recipes, showcasing beautiful content and inspiration, everyday family life, motherhood, and fun finds from around the web.Â
When the SweetPhi blog started in 2011, it was simply a place to document recipes for family and friends. The plan was never to turn it into a business, but because of all of my AMAZING READERS (that’s you!), it has become something much larger than I could have ever imagined.
As any small business owner knows, you wear many hats – creator, editor, recipe developer, recipe tester, photographer, stylist, marketer, sales, social and web design, community engagement and the list goes on! As the business continued to grow, it was time to grow the team as well.

PHILIA – aka “Phi” (pronounced like ‘fee’)
Sweetphi.com was founded by Philia Kelnhofer in 2011. Philia is a content creator, influencer, recipe developer, food and lifestyle photographer, food stylist, 2x cookbook author & photographer, and do-it-all-all-the-timer who is a full time working mom, raising her 4 beautiful children. She sets the overall tone and direction of the content as well as creates and photographs all the recipes.
